The former US diplomat Richard Haass says differences in the northern talks are difficult but not intractable.

All-party discussions will resume this afternoon, after breaking up without agreement on Christmas Eve.

Richard Haass says there's a real opportunity for progress as the current effort aims to rebuild the peace, by resolving issues around flags, parades and violence relating to the troubles.

The Irish correspondent for the Guardian and the Observer, Henry McDonald, says unsolved crimes are a bone of contention.
